Fashion Week Around The World Has Been Postponed. What Is The Spring And Summer Series In 2021?

Affected by the new crown virus epidemic, fashion week and trade shows around the world have been cancelled or postponed. In the absence of the opportunity to display the latest products through the T platform and the influence of the fashion buyers to expand their popularity, how to promote the spring and summer fashion series in 2021 has become a major consideration for major fashion and luxury brands.
 
In March 27th, the French La F D ration de la Haute Couture et de la la announced the cancellation of the Paris men's wear week originally scheduled for June 23rd to June 28th and the Paris scheduled fashion week, which was scheduled to be held from July 5th to July 9th. Italy Fashion Association (Camera Nazio) Nale della Moda Italiana also announced that the Milan men's wear week originally scheduled for June 19, 2020 to June 23rd will be temporarily postponed to September, and will be held in Milan women's clothing week (Milan Women s Fashion), which is scheduled to be held in September 22nd to September 23rd.
 
Originally scheduled for from June 16th to 19th in Florence, Italy, the ninety-eighth Pitti Uomo men's wear week was postponed to from September 2nd to 4th.
 
At present, many brands have different opinions about the fashion week and trade fair when they can return to normal. In view of the current situation, people are also full of speculation about the way in which fashion week will take place in the future. It is rumoured that London Fashion Week and New York fashion week may be cancelled in September. The fashion week in Paris may also be the same as the Milan fashion week, which will combine men's week and women's wear week two.
 
In this regard, several Italy men's wear brands gave their own ideas:
 
Lardini
 
Lardini, a high-end menswear custom brand in Italy, said it will display its series of clothing to international buyers on the Internet and display it through the exhibition hall of Italy regional agents. Luigi Lardini, creative director of Lardini believes that although Pitti Uomo men's wear week can be successfully held in September, but 2021 spring and summer clothing series is difficult to sell normally in September.
 
Luigi Lardini said she would not take part in the September Pitti Uomo men's dress week in Florence. Lardini said: "I don't think it's meaningful to have fashion week in September, because this year's spring and summer clothing will be shipped overseas from 11 to December. By then, people's interest in the spring and summer series has begun to decrease. If Pitti Uomo men's wear week can be displayed in June, I think it will be more helpful for our sales. "
 
Lardini said that the company has ordered fabrics, so there is no need to worry about raw materials, and will strive to provide customers with the first batch of samples by mid May. But the premise of achieving this goal is that the factory currently closed will be resumed at least 18 to 19 days in April.
 
 
 
Pal Zileri
 
Italy menswear brand Pal Zileri (Earl Riley) said it will take part in the September Florence Pitti Uomo men's week.
 
Pal Zileri brand marketing director Maria Rosaria Lombardi said, "September will be a development peak for the fashion industry. It is very important for the major brands to converge together. After all, business needs to continue, and we must convey such a message that fashion industry needs the promotion of fashion week very much."
 
At present, Pal Zileri has completed the design of spring and summer clothing series in 2021 and started production, but the plan affected by the epidemic will change. Lombardi said, "obviously, the scale of sales in summer will be greatly reduced, and international buyers will not be able to come to Milan in June, so we decided to build a" virtual exhibition hall ".
 
 
 
Herno
 
"If Italy's enterprises can be rebuilt around April 16th, it is possible to deliver the summer clothing series at the end of June and start the winter series work," said Claudio Marenzi, chairman of the Italy luxury luxury garment brand Herno group and chairman of the Federation of Italy Fashion Industry Federation.
 
Marenzi also said, "the advantage of not holding fashion week in June is that many brands need not be prepared very urgently. They can be more flexible and have more room to play when designing clothes."
 
Marenzi added that "plans to promote the brand of the spring and summer series between June and August will eventually have less sales than that planned to promote in September. After all, retailers are unable to prepare for the purchase in the short term. It is expected that the fashion industry will begin full recovery at the end of August."
